HANDY HINTS

Oil can be re-used 10 to 12 times if the oil is used mainly for frying potato fries.
Oil used to deep fry meat or fish, should be replaced more often.
Never add fresh oil to used oil.
Always replace the oil if the oil starts to foam when heated, emits a strong smell or turns dark.
Do not overheat the oil.
Ensure the oil is at the desired temperature before immersing the basket of food into the oil.

CLEANING & STORING
Before cleaning the unit, always make sure the unit is disconnected from the power outlet.
Make sure the unit, and oil has completely cooled down.
Empty the oil from the oil tank. Oil can be re-used several times (depending on the type of food cooked)
filter the oil through a sieve and store for later use.
WARNING: DO NOT ATTEMPT TO MOVE OR CARRY THE DEEP FRYER, ELEMENT AND CONTROL ASSEMBLY
WHILE IT IS HOT.
Wash the oil tank basket and frying basket by firstly wiping up any excess oil with absorbent paper towel
then wash the oil tank and frying basket in
warm soapy water and dry with a clean cloth.
Do not use a scourer or harsh detergent on the
oil tank and frying basket as it will damage the
surface. Dry thoroughly.
Wash the lid also in hot, soapy water using non
abrasive cleaners including the air vent by lifting
the flap. (Refer to Fig.4).
Wipe over the controller assembly and element
with a damp cloth and mild detergent if
needed. Dry with a clean cloth.
